Peripheral venous cannulation is one of the most common clinical interventions in health care system. This is a technique in which a cannula is placed inside a vein to provide direct access to circulating blood stream. Intravenous cannulation is a common painful procedure. No analgesics are routinely used. Needle related procedures induce anxiety, fear and distress especially in children. This could result in physiological, psychological, and emotional consequences such as increased pain sensitivity and inappropriate pain responses. Children may also show anticipatory anxiety which can generate physiological symptoms during needle related procedures, like vasovagal reactions, hypoxemia, tachycardia, and changes in hormonal levels. This can lead to needle phobia and even post-traumatic stress disorder. Therefore, the optimization of pain during these procedures is of pivotal importance in childhood.

 For pain reduction, some methods have been suggested and studied, including the use of topical anesthetics such as lignocaine, distraction techniques, producing vibration in the tissue of the injection site, imposing pressure, thermotherapy, and cooling the injection site. Some effective pharmacological methods for reducing patient’s pain are topical anesthesia techniques, including gels, ointments, patches, and topical anesthetic sprays, which can reduce the pain caused by intravenous cannulation.

EMLA cream is a topical anesthetic combination of two amide group of local anesthetics, lignocaine 2.5% and prilocaine 2.5%. EMLA cream is a 5% oil and water-based admixture containing 25 mg/ml of lignocaine and 25 mg/ml of prilocaine. Maximum dose of EMLA is 8 mg/kg. EMLA cream is applied onto non-injured skin with an occlusive adhesive bandage.

The local anaesthetics accumulate near pain receptors of the skin, and the neuronal membranes are stabilized by changing the depolarization of cell membranes to sodium ions and blocks the conduction of nerve impulses and can provide analgesia in the superficial layers of the skin to a depth of 5 mm.But its prolonged duration for the onset of peak action, that is 60-90 minutes, reduces its feasibility to be used as a topical anaesthetic for pain reduction during intravenous cannulation, especially in emergency situation.After skin disinfection, one gram EMLA cream will be applied in a thick layer over a prominent vein on the dorsum of the hand with an occlusive dressing for 60 minutes. After 60 minutes, occlusive dressing will be removed and IV cannulation is attempted.

Vapocoolant spray contains ethyl chloride acts as a cryoanalgesic which can be used prior to intravenous cannulation to attenuate pain. After applying vapocoolant spray, the skin temperature falls by less than 10°C compared to the body temperature after a 10 seconds of application.

Vapocoolant spray temporarily and rapidly interrupt pain transmission by lowering the skin surface temperature, reducing the sensitivity of pain receptors, and interfering with ion channel valves in pain transmission, causing topical skin anesthesia.So this can be used as an alternative analgesic used to induce rapid anaesthesia during vascular access in emergency conditions. After skin disinfection, vapocoolant spray will be applied at a distance of 10 cm for 10-15 seconds. Liquid on the skin will be allowed to evaporate before performing I.V cannulation.

PURPOSE : is to compare the efficacy of vapocoolant spray and EMLA cream to reduce pain during intravenous cannulation in children.

入选标准

  • Children aged between 6-18 years undergoing elective surgeries requiring intravenous cannulation.

排除标准

  • Children undergoing emergency surgeries
  • Children with difficult cannulation
  • Children with failed cannulation in the designated site
  • Children with burns, broken or infected skin
  • History of allergy to local anaesthetics.
